I purchased Asclepias Cinderella and have a nice batch of seedlings. Pkg. does not mention botanical name and Asclepias vary greatly in cultural requirements. Which type of Asclepias is Cinderella?


Image
Answer from NGA
March 7, 2000
Your plant is Asclepias incarnata 'Cinderella', also known as Swamp Milkweed. It's a stout-stemmed plant that grows best in wet areas, but will adapt to soils given reasonable moisture during the growing season. Provide full sunshine and water regularly and your Asclepias should thrive.
